What we'll do
Kidwise is delivering a SEND Specific Holiday Camp as part of the Surrey Club4 HAF programme. This provision is exclusively for children with additional needs and disabilities who require a higher level of support than a mainstream holiday club. Each child will be supported by a dedicated 1:1 staff member throughout the session, allowing them to take part safely and confidently in activities tailored to their needs. Sessions provide a calm, structured environment with predictable routines and experienced staff. Activities include: • Adapted hands-on science activities • Sensory-friendly play and exploration • Creative making and simple building activities • Gentle physical movement and games • Quiet and regulation spaces The aim is to provide a positive holiday experience while supporting confidence, communication and independence. A hot meal is provided each day.

Additional Information
Who can attend Children eligible for benefits-related Free School Meals with an additional need or disability requiring enhanced support. Important: Please contact us before booking so we can confirm suitability and prepare the correct support. SEND support This is a SEND-only provision with: • 1:1 staffing ratio • Consistent staff member for each child • Visual timetables • Calm transition support • Quiet/low stimulation areas • Flexible participation We work closely with parents to understand routines, triggers and strategies before the child attends. Food provision A hot meal will be provided daily. Meals are halal with vegetarian options available. Allergies and dietary requirements must be provided at booking. What to bring • Water bottle • Comfortable clothing • Spare clothes (recommended) • Any medication (must be handed to staff on arrival) Learning aims Children will: Build confidence attending activities away from home Develop communication and interaction skills Follow simple routines and transitions Engage in sensory and practical activities safely Improve independence with familiar adult support Additional information Pre-visit We may arrange a short phone call or visit before the first day to ensure we can safely support your child. Collection Children must be signed in and out by a parent or named adult. Suitability For safety, children must be able to remain on site. If your child requires specialist medical or nursing care, please discuss this with us before booking.
